Creative Considerations for Maximum Impact

Static billboards demand creative discipline that many digital-focused marketers initially underestimate. The Depot Rim location requires messaging that communicates core brand benefits within a three to five second viewing window, accounting for varied approach angles and lighting conditions throughout the day. Successful campaigns at this site typically feature bold typography, high-contrast color schemes, and minimal copy that prioritizes brand recognition over detailed product information.

Arabic and English bilingual messaging performs exceptionally well in the Rim District, reflecting the cosmopolitan nature of the local audience. However, creative teams must carefully consider reading patterns and visual hierarchy when combining languages, ensuring neither version compromises legibility. International brands often leverage English-dominant creative with Arabic taglines, while local enterprises frequently reverse this priority based on their primary target segment.

Lighting infrastructure at the Depot Rim location includes ambient illumination from surrounding commercial properties, though the billboard itself relies on natural daylight visibility. This specification influences creative choices regarding color saturation and contrast ratios, particularly for campaigns maintaining presence during evening hours. Photography-based creative should feature subjects with strong silhouette definition rather than nuanced detail that becomes invisible under reduced lighting.
